Fuel Cost Calculation Formula
The formula used in the **Fuel Cost Calculator** is:
Total Fuel Cost = (Distance ÷ Fuel Efficiency) × Fuel Price
Example Calculation
If you’re driving **500 miles**, your vehicle has a fuel efficiency of **25 miles per gallon**, and fuel costs **$3.50 per gallon**, the fuel cost is:
Total Fuel Cost = (500 ÷ 25) × 3.50 = $70

Factors Affecting Fuel Costs
Several factors influence fuel expenses, including:
- Fuel Prices: Vary by region and season.
- Vehicle Fuel Efficiency: Newer cars are often more fuel-efficient.
- Driving Habits: Aggressive driving consumes more fuel.
- Traffic Conditions: Stop-and-go traffic increases fuel consumption.
